Answer: An earthquake is what happens when two blocks of the earth suddenly slip past one another. The surface where they slip is called the fault or fault plane. The location below the earth’s surface where the earthquake starts is called the hypocenter, and the location directly above it on the surface of the earth is called the epicenter.

Sometimes an earthquake has foreshocks. These are smaller earthquakes that happen in the same place as the larger earthquake that follows. Scientists can’t tell that an earthquake is a foreshock until the larger earthquake happens. The largest, main earthquake is called the mainshock. Mainshocks always have aftershocks that follow

Dramatic irony means that
Harman [31]
Dramatic irony means that 

B. the audience knows something that the character or characters don't.

An example of dramatic irony is when the viewer of a movie knows that a murderer is upstairs in the baby's room, but the family doesn't, so they go upstairs to check on the baby.  Dramatic irony can often be frustrating for readers or viewers.
